What is Acer Cyber Security EV-to-FCF?

Acer Cyber Security ROCO:6690 +1.88% 93 EV-to-FCF is 3.01 as of Jul. 21, 2026, which is 60% below its 10-year median of 7.48. GuruFocus rates ROCO:6690 with a GF Score™ of 93/100 and a GF Value™ of NT$182.82 (Modestly Undervalued). The stock has 3 warning signs investors should review. Among 1,597 Software companies, Acer Cyber Security ranks better than 90.73% on this metric.

EV-to-FCF is calculated as enterprise value divided by its free cash flow. As of today, Acer Cyber Security's Enterprise Value is NT$3,637 Mil. Acer Cyber Security's Free Cash Flow for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Dec. 2025 was NT$1,207 Mil. Therefore, Acer Cyber Security's EV-to-FCF for today is 3.01.

Acer Cyber Security EV-to-FCF Calculation

Acer Cyber Security's EV-to-FCF for today is calculated as:

EV-to-FCF=Enterprise Value (Today)/Free Cash Flow (TTM)
=3636.758/1207.368
=3.01

Acer Cyber Security's current Enterprise Value is NT$3,637 Mil.
Acer Cyber Security's Free Cash Flow for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Dec. 2025 adds up the quarterly data reported by the company within the most recent 12 months, which was NT$1,207 Mil.

Acer Cyber Security Business Description

Address Nangang Road, 13 Floor, No. 9, Section 3, Nangang District, Taipei, TWN, 115
Acer Cyber Security Inc takes the R&D expertise as the core capability and development of information security related services, including advance prevention, real-time detection, post-incident response and cybersecurity disaster recovery. The Group's two reportable segments comprise the cybersecurity services segment and IT operation outsourcing services segment. The cybersecurity services segment engages mainly in related information security services, including early deployment, real-time response, post-incident response and cybersecurity disaster recovery. IT segment engages mainly in IT operation outsourcing services. It generates majority of revenue from cybersecurity services segment. The company generates majority of revenue from Taiwan followed by others.
